Steps to apply

Follow the steps below to apply as a full-time student seeking a bachelor’s degree.

1. Complete an online application

Complete the online application and pay the $50 application fee. You will be required to pay the application fee while completing your online application.

2. Submit your passport copy

Upload a copy of your passport to your application or email it to studynau@nau.edu.

3. Submit your official transcripts

Upload copies of your official transcripts from all secondary (high school) and post-secondary (college/university) education to your application for the admission evaluation (including vocational and ESL transcripts).  You can also email them to studynau@nau.edu.  Transcripts not issued in English by the institution must be accompanied by a certified English translation. Failure to provide complete information may delay your admission decision.

First-year students and transfer students without an associate degree:

  • We require a minimum 2.5 grade-point average (GPA) on a 4-point scale for first-year and transfer students without an associate degree.

Transfer students:

  • Students with an associate degree from an accredited US college/university may be admitted with a 2.0 GPA (4-point scale).
  • Transfer students with an associate degree from an accredited US college/university only need to submit that transcript.  A high school transcript is not required.
  • Transfer students (without an associate degree from a US institution) need to submit their high school transcripts/diploma in addition to the college transcripts.

NAU accepts transcript evaluations from National Association of Credential Evaluation Services (NACES) approved organizations.  However, the result of a transcript evaluation does not guarantee that transfer credits will be awarded.  All transcripts from post-secondary institutions in Nigeria must be evaluated by a NACES-approved service.

4. Submit your English test scores

Upload a copy of the results of your proof of English proficiency to your application according to the procedures associated with your test provider. The minimum requirements for university admission are:


Test or statusMinimum requirements
TOEFL70 iBT and iBT Home Edition (School code 4006, MyBest Score accepted)
IELTS6
Duolingo95
ACT English and Reading21
SAT ERW350
Pearson Test of English56
IB English A5 for higher level and 6 for standard level
IB English B7 for higher and standard levels
Transferring from a US institutionOne 3-credit course in English composition with a passing grade
Exchange student from EuropeB2 level in English
From a high school entirely taught in EnglishFour years of high school English (composition and literature) with passing grades as well as verification from your school that all courses are taught in English
From one of these English-speaking countriesNo proof of English required

If you do not meet NAU’s English proficiency requirement, you may be required to take an English placement test upon arriving and/or enroll in Northern Arizona University’s Program in Intensive English until you pass the English proficiency requirement.

5. Provide proof of financial support

Provide proof of financial support via bank statements and complete the financial sponsor form for the total amount of estimated tuition and fees for bachelor’s degree students for the academic year (summer not included). This document is required to issue your SEVIS form I-20 (needed in order to apply for your student visa).

If you bring dependents with you, please submit the financial sponsor with dependents form and provide an extra USD $6,000 per dependent.
